About Mechthild Schmitt

Mechthild Schmitt is a scholar working on Pharmaceutical Science, Ophthalmology and Pharmacy, having authored 13 papers that have together received 240 indexed citations. Recurring topics across this work include Retinal Diseases and Treatments (3 papers), Drug Solubulity and Delivery Systems (2 papers) and Lipid Membrane Structure and Behavior (2 papers). The work is most often cited by research in Pharmaceutical Science (42 citations), Ophthalmology (52 citations) and Oceanography (32 citations). Mechthild Schmitt has collaborated with scholars based in Finland, Germany and Denmark. Frequent co-authors include Arto Urtti, Anan Yaghmur, Michael Rappolt, Susan Weng Larsen, Maxim Antopolsky, Jan Köhler, Jesper Østergaard, Claus Larsen, Henrik Jensen and Patrick J. Neale. Their work appears in journals such as Journal of Colloid and Interface Science, Soft Matter and Hydrobiologia.
